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Eugene to Snoqualmie is to bus which costs $50 - $85 and takes 9h 34m.
The fastest way to get from Eugene to Snoqualmie is to fly and line 215 bus which takes 5h 10m and costs $170 - $360.
No, there is no direct bus from Eugene to Snoqualmie. However, there are services departing from Eugene and arriving at Railroad Avenue Southeast Ave SE & SE Northern St via S Jackson St & Maynard Ave S and N Mercer Way & 80th Ave SE - Bay 2.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 9h 34m.
The distance between Eugene and Snoqualmie is 283 miles. The road distance is 292.1 miles.
The best way to get from Eugene to Snoqualmie without a car is to train and bus which takes 8h 37m and costs $100 - $210.
It takes approximately 5h 10m to get from Eugene to Snoqualmie, including transfers.
Eugene to Snoqualmie bus services, operated by Flixbus USA, depart from Eugene station.
Eugene to Snoqualmie bus services, operated by Flixbus USA, arrive at Seattle Bus Station.
Yes, the driving distance between Eugene to Snoqualmie is 292 miles. It takes approximately 5h 12m to drive from Eugene to Snoqualmie.
